The GROVE @ Passion City Church in Atlanta Monday, February 13 | 5-10pm | Cost: $5 for travel | RSVP by February 6 | The GROVE is a monthly gathering for the women

of Atlanta. Hosted by Shelley Giglio and The GROVE Team, these gatherings are an extension of what Jesus is doing in and through Passion City Church. We believe every person is God-designed, purpose-intended, significant, and lavishly loved by the King of the universe. No matter your age, your status, your style, or whether you think you have it all together or not, you are welcome at The GROVE. You are invited to come, rest, worship, learn, and be as we celebrate the power and greatness of Jesus. We will leave from the church. SPRING STUDY ON SPIRITUAL GIFTS The stewardship committee will be sponsoring a 3 week study on Spiritual Gifts during the Sunday school “hour” on March 12, 19, and 26. It will be held in the Parish Hall and will go from 9:45-10:30am on each of those dates. All adult and youth Sunday school classes are invited to participate. I will be teaching the study, and the three weeks will look something like this: Week 1: What are spiritual gifts, and how are they different from earthly talents? (All participants will receive a spiritual gifts inventory to take home and complete before the next class.) Week 2: Discussion and description of specific spiritual gifts. Also, how to interpret a gifts inventory. Week 3: How spiritual gifts fit into the life and ministry of the church. Stewardship is all about taking the gifts God has given us and using them appropriately to bring glory and honor to Him. This class will enable our church to have a spring emphasis on Stewardship (and it has nothing to do with money!) If your class will be participating in this study or if you have questions, please let me know (jacksons4him@numail.org). We are not asking for individuals to sign up, but knowing if an entire class is participating (and how many people might attend) will help to more closely approximate the number of inventories to purchase.
